China Zhejiang Hangzhou Alibaba Cloud
Websites on 118.31.103.186
- Domain names that have been bound:
- 2021-11-25-----2021-11-25gds.yqwb.com
- 2021-08-23-----2021-08-23www.dytt12345.com
- 2021-03-23-----2021-04-05www.baituyouxi.com
- 2020-08-18-----2021-03-02dytt12345.com
- website server lookup history
- iiat.ndlmindia.com
- www.zhengyanhuahui.com
- www.jazzman251.com
- www.enchantedlingerie.com
- v7k.cshshjk.com
- zgyscagb.udayatooling.com
- growthpower.net
- www.99gua.com
- fzlbjhs.com
- zbmwjaer.junhongled.com
- mcsb.cloudpnr.com
- zjcqnmtn.wwwfox02.com
- www.bkb188.com
- dq.sinopharmgroup.net
- v.91kanpian.com
- thdzd.com
- zwcpsrzc.nakomagroup.com
- meirong.piaoliang.com
- hotelcasaemilio.com
- 613929.com
- hosting ip address lookup history
- 154.207.189.94
- 208.110.84.74
- 156.237.158.253
- 27.151.12.243
- 38.182.196.85
- 123.59.80.133
- 43.224.31.55
- 54.212.236.49
- 13.35.33.171
- 8.218.229.68
- 36.150.43.113
- 172.188.66.244
- 8.218.238.45
- 13.32.110.25
- 122.10.17.194
- 121.42.74.10
- 103.61.20.245
- 201.7.177.245
- 154.86.195.17
- 154.39.103.162
